Summary

Hernia repair encompasses a range of surgical approaches designed to restore integrity to the abdominal wall or groin. Techniques may be broadly divided into open and minimally invasive modalities. Open repairs include suture-only closures and tension-free mesh implantation, typified by the Lichtenstein method for inguinal hernia. Minimally invasive options employ laparoscopy or robotics and can be performed via transabdominal preperitoneal (TAPP) or totally extraperitoneal (TEP) access. Advanced open techniques such as component separation facilitate closure of large ventral or incisional defects. Choice of mesh material and fixation influences recurrence, chronic pain and foreign-body response. Outcomes are assessed by rates of recurrence, postoperative complications, chronic discomfort and time to return to normal activity. Day-case surgery has become routine in selected patients, reducing hospital stay without compromising safety. Emerging technologies, including three-dimensional imaging, novel biomaterials and techniques to modulate tissue mechanics, seek to improve long-term durability and patient quality of life. Global disparities in access, technique selection and outcome monitoring highlight the need for standardised definitions, registries and guidelines to inform best practice.

Technical terms

Mesh repair: use of a synthetic or biological scaffold to reinforce a hernia defect without tension on native tissues.

Lichtenstein repair: an open tension-free mesh technique for inguinal hernia in which the mesh is fixed anterior to the transversalis fascia.

TAPP (transabdominal preperitoneal): laparoscopic approach creating a peritoneal flap to position mesh behind a groin hernia.

TEP (totally extraperitoneal): laparoscopic method of repairing groin hernias without breaching the peritoneal cavity.

Component separation: open strategy to mobilise abdominal wall muscle layers for closure of large ventral or incisional defects.

Day-case surgery: operative management allowing patient discharge on the same calendar day of the procedure.
